Overview of The Preserve at Woodland Hills Assisted Living & Memory Care

Providing top-tier care across Los Angeles, CA, the Preserve at Woodland Hills is a paradisal senior living community that focuses on assisted living and memory care. The community features an award-winning Spark research-based program, that ensures the residents feel needed and stay productive. Furthermore, the program highlights four fundamental needs such as social, skills-focused, procedural memory, and progression and goal setting. A beautiful and serene residence where seniors may spend their meaningful time.

The Preserve at Woodland Hills offers pleasing and spacious apartments with a range of floor plans including private rooms with private baths and private bedrooms with shared baths. The community serves special delicacies and gourmet dining that satisfy residents’ cravings. With the residents’ enjoyment and wellness in mind, the Preserve at Woodland Hills amenities include activity rooms, outdoor patios, relaxing walkways, a movie theater, and a grand piano.

Inspection Report Summary for The Preserve at Woodland Hills Assisted Living & Memory Care

Preserve at Woodland Hills, a 740‑capacity group home in Woodland Hills, California, has been the subject of two substantiated complaints investigated by the California Department of Social Services, Community Care Licensing Division. The first investigation, conducted in March 2022, found that staff supervision failures resulted in at least two elopement incidents involving Resident #1 (R1). The first elopement on 12/31/2021 involved an inoperable delayed‑egress door at the rear of the facility, while the second on 2/23/2022 occurred through the front entrance, which lacks a delayed‑egress system. In both cases, staff failed to detect the resident’s exit promptly, and notifications from the door‑open alarm were ignored. In response, the facility repaired the egress door, installed cameras and additional alarms, and committed to monthly elopement‑drill training and documentation.

The second investigation, completed in May 2022, substantiated two separate allegations: staff failed to assist R1 with the self‑administration of medication, and the facility’s resident and staff files were incomplete. Medication audit findings revealed multiple missed dosages—nine missed Eliquis doses, more than a dozen missed vitamins, and eleven missed senna doses—due to the medication not being available on site. The facility also lacked adequate documentation for PRN medications and had staff missing current first‑aid/CPR certification, job applications, and health screenings. Deficiencies cited under CCR 87465(a)(4) and CCR 87412(a) require the administration of in‑service training on medication protocols and a comprehensive personnel file audit, both due within 10–14 days of the inspection.

Across both inspections, a pattern emerges of inadequate staff training, insufficient monitoring of resident safety, and lapses in record‑keeping. While the facility has implemented corrective actions—repairing egress doors, installing alarm systems, scheduling regular training, and completing medication audits—the repeated nature of these deficiencies indicates ongoing challenges in meeting California’s regulatory standards for resident safety and quality of care.

Claim What’s Yours: Financial Aid for California Seniors

Program
State Program Name
Eligibility
Benefits
Multipurpose Senior Services Program
MSSP (Medi-Cal Waiver)
  • General: Age 65+, California resident, Medi-Cal eligible, nursing home risk.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$2,829/month (300% FBR, individual).
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
  • CA Specifics: County-managed; waitlists possible.
  • Services: In-home support (4-6 hours/day), respite care (14 days/year), meals (~$6/meal), transportation (8 trips/month), care management.
In-Home Supportive Services (IHSS)
  • General: Age 65+, California resident, Medicaid-eligible or low-income.
  • Income Limits: ~$1,732/month (individual, Medi-Cal threshold).
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ual).
  • CA Specifics: Can hire family as caregivers.
  • Services: Personal care (up to 283 hours/month), homemaker services, respite (varies).
Multipurpose Senior Services Program (MSSP)
  • General: Age 65+, California resident, Medi-Cal-eligible, nursing home-eligible but community-capable.
  • Income Limits: ~$2,829/month (300% FBR, individual).
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ual).
  • CA Specifics: Available in 38 counties; waitlists common.
  • Services: Case management, respite care (up to 10 days/year), minor home mods (avg. $500), adult day care (~$50/day).
Property Tax Postponement Program (PTP)
  • General: Age 62+, California resident, own and live in home, 40% equity.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$51,500/year (household, adjusted annually).
  • Asset Limits: Equity-based; no strict asset cap.
  • CA Specifics: Deferred taxes accrue interest (5% as of 2024); repaid upon sale/death.
  • Services: Property tax deferral (avg. $1,000-$3,000/year, varies by county).
Assisted Living Waiver (ALW)
CA ALW
  • General: Age 65+ or disabled, California resident, Medi-Cal-eligible, nursing home-eligible.
  • Income Limits: ~$2,829/month (300% FBR, individual).
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ual).
  • CA Specifics: Available in 15 counties (e.g., LA, Sacramento); waitlists common.
  • Services: Personal care in ALFs (5-7 hours/day), medication management, social services.
California CARES Program
CA CARES
  • General: Caregivers of California residents 60+ needing help with 3+ daily activities; no caregiver age limit.
  • Income Limits: No strict limit; cost-sharing above ~$2,500/month threshold.
  • Asset Limits: Not applicable; need-based.
  • CA Specifics: High demand in urban areas; complements IHSS respite.
  • Services: Respite care (up to 10 days/year), counseling (4-6 sessions/year), training (2-3 workshops/year), supplies (~$200/year).
Low-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P)
  • General: Age 60+ priority, California resident, low-income, utility/heating need.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$2,510/month (200% of poverty level, individual).
  • Asset Limits: Not applicable; income-focused.
  • CA Specifics: High demand in inland/coastal extremes; weatherization capped at $5,000/home.
  • Services: Utility payments (avg. $500-$1,000/year), weatherization (e.g., insulation, avg. $1,000-$3,000 savings).
